Mobile IPv6 Support for Dual Stack Hosts and Routers
RFC 5555, “Mobile IPv6 Support for Dual Stack Hosts and Routers”, is a Proposed Standard document published in June 2009 by H. Soliman. It has since been updated by RFC 8553. The canonical text is published by the RFC Editor.
Abstract
The current Mobile IPv6 and Network Mobility (NEMO) specifications support IPv6 only. This specification extends those standards to allow the registration of IPv4 addresses and prefixes, respectively, and the transport of both IPv4 and IPv6 packets over the tunnel to the home agent. This specification also allows the mobile node to roam over both IPv6 and IPv4, including the case where Network Address Translation is present on the path between the mobile node and its home agent. What “Proposed Standard” means
An entry-level standards-track specification: stable, peer-reviewed and a solid basis for implementation, though it may still evolve before becoming an Internet Standard.
